[acao-it] Accesso alle tracce flarm

Daniele Orlandi daniele at orlandi.com
Sat May 30 18:31:21 CEST 2015


Ciao Paolo,

Come saprai ho scritto un agente che riceve le tracce flarm dalle varie
stazioni, sincronizza e seleziona i report e li salva in un database
postgres locale.

L'agente è ospitato su lino.acao.it e si chiama glideradar_master.

Su lino c'è un'applicazione Rails lanciata sotto puma (da systemd)
dietro nginx.

Ho scritto un controller di esempio:
 /opt/acao_dashboard/app/controllers/acao/tracking_controller.rb

Accessibile in questo modo (solo IPv6 dalle nostre reti):

http://lino.acao.it/acao/track/2015/05/30.json
http://lino.acao.it/acao/track/2015/05/30/999.json

La prima URL dà l'elenco delle tracce disponibili nel giorno indicato.

La seconda dà la traccia intera.

Se hai voglia e tempo basta scrivere le routine di output per buttar
fuori un file IGC oltre che il JSON, io ora devo uscire e manca quel
pezzo :)

Ciao,

-- 
  Daniele Orlandi



-------------- next part --------------
A non-text attachment was scrubbed...
Name: smime.p7s
Type: application/pkcs7-signature
Size: 4306 bytes
Desc: S/MIME Cryptographic Signature
URL: <http://lists.acao.it/pipermail/it/attachments/20150530/e7bc0d1c/attachment.bin>


More information about the It mailing list